Abstract

The utility model discloses a positioning device used for a connector module, which mainly comprises a positioning frame and a connector module placed in the positioning frame; more than one T-shaped notch is respectively formed on two side edges of the positioning frame, and the connector module comprises a connector module body and embedding plates arranged on two side surfaces of the connector module body, wherein one end of each of the embedding plates is matched and positioned with the notches to form a T-shaped hook, and the other end of the embedding plates extends out of the connector module body to from a pressing part; sliding block guide devices are arranged in the set positions where the connector module and the positioning device are matched with the embedding plates; the positioning frame composed of two half hinges connected together is abandoned in the prior art; the notches and the embedding plates which are respectively matched and positioned are respectively arranged on the positioning frame and the connector module body of the positioning device used for the connector module; the reliable positioning of the connector module and the positioning frame can be realized by pressing the embedding plates; and compared with the prior art, the positioning device has the advantages of simpler structure, simpler and easier assembly and disassembly and reliable positioning.

Background technology
See also and authorized laid-open U.S. Patents (patent No. is US6004162) on December 21st, 1999, this patent have a following shortcoming: 1. the packing into and take out all inconvenient of module: when packing into, at first to break framework into two with one's hands, insert module then, when insert module, the boss of module is difficult to insert exactly the window of framework, and the framework that must one by one module boss aligning frame window just can be closed has been wasted a lot of times.2. cost height: framework is connected through the hinge by two halves, and two halves will be distinguished die cast, not only needs two molds, and the production time is also long.And because the hinge arrangement complexity, cause the cost of aspects such as exploitation, maintenance, life-span of mould all higher.3. when opening framework and change one of them module, the boss of other module all can be thrown off from the window of framework, has changed in the time of will again and closing framework, aligns module boss and frame window again again singly, bothers time-consuming again.4. the cover plate that do not draw of the module in this patent, in fact most of modules are made up of main body and cover plate, and the module boss that inserts in the frame window is provided in a side of on the main body.Cable conductor all is applied on the connection trip between cover plate and the main body by cover plate the pulling force of module like this, general these trips have so just increased the possibility that is pulled owing to the pulling force of cable conductor between cover plate and the main body because the restriction in space all is more tiny.
The utility model content
At the deficiencies in the prior art part, the utility model provides a kind of connector modules positioner simple in structure, and its dismounting is simpler and easy, and the location is reliable.
For achieving the above object, technical solutions of the utility model are:
The connector modules positioner, it mainly is made up of the connector modules that a posting and is positioned in this posting, described posting dual-side is provided with more than one short slot, described connector modules comprises the connector modules body and is arranged at the enchasing plate of these connector modules body two sides, this enchasing plate one end cooperates the location to form a fitting portion with described short slot, the other end extends the connector modules body and forms a press section.
Described connector modules cooperates the position that is provided with of enchasing plate to be provided with the slider guide device with posting.
The fitting portion of described enchasing plate is a T shape grab, and the short slot of posting dual-side is one to cooperate the T shape short slot of location with this T shape grab.
The utility model has been abandoned the posting that is linked together and formed by the two halves hinge type in the prior art.The advantage of this connector modules positioner is:
1. be the short slot mode of half opening owing to what block connector modules on the posting, so connector modules can directly be inserted downwards by the top, simultaneously owing on the connector modules guide pad that has the oblique angle is arranged, the guiding rib that has the oblique angle is arranged on the posting, so need not right very accurate of the corresponding breach of connector modules and posting just inserted at an easy rate.As long as the place that pinches tooth of synchronous belt on the connector modules during taking-up is very convenient gently up once having drawn out.
2. cost is low: because our posting is whole one, and structure is also fairly simple, so as long as a mold, and mould structure is comparatively simple, so useful life is also longer, overall cost is also lower.
3. during one of them connector modules of maintain and replace, other connector modules are not affected, so maintain and replace is more convenient.
4. firm T type trip is located on the connector modules cover plate, be stuck on the posting, the direct frame of main body is on posting simultaneously, cable conductor is applied directly on the posting of metal material to the pulling force of cover plate by the T trip like this, avoided tiny grab between connector modules cover plate and the main body to bear the pulling force of cable, so more solid and reliable.

Embodiment
The utility model now is described in conjunction with the accompanying drawings and embodiments.
Connector modules positioner as shown in Figure 1, it mainly is made up of the plastic connector module 2 that a posting 1 and is positioned in this kirsite posting 1.
As shown in Figure 2, described posting 1 dual-side is provided with more than one short slot 11.
Plastic connector module 2 as shown in Figure 3 comprises connector modules body 22 and is arranged at the enchasing plate 21 of these connector modules body 22 two sides, these enchasing plate 21 1 ends cooperate the location to form a T shape grab 211 with described T shape short slot 11, the other end extends connector modules body 22 and forms a press section 212, and this press section 212 is provided with anti-skidding groove.Described connector modules 2 cooperates the position that is provided with of T shape grab 211 to be provided with the slider guide device with posting 1, this slider guide device is arranged at guide pad 23 and guiding rib 12 for cooperating one of guiding plant, described guide pad is the guide pad 23 that has the oblique angle on the connector modules 2, and described guiding rib 12 is for being arranged at the guiding rib 12 that has the oblique angle on the posting 1.
As shown in Figure 1, under the guide effect of guide pad and guiding rib, when the A direction was depressed, the T shape grab 211 of connector modules body 22 embedded and realizes reliable location in the T shape short slots 11 with plastic connector module 2.When along the B direction during by the press section 212 of pinching with anti-skidding groove, T shape grab 211 is deviate from from T shape short slot 11, thereby can pull out plastic connector module 2 along the opposite direction of A direction, operates very simple and easy.
